[[double underline]] Report on the Department of Mammals in the U.S. National Museum 1889.
[[/double underline]]

By [[underline]] Frederick W. True, Curator [[/underline]]

At the opening of the last fiscal year the preparations for the Ohio Valley Centennial Exposition which had occupied the month of June, were nearly completed.

A number of matters, however, remained unfinished, and the exposition work was not entirely off our hands until a month later. Early in the Fall the Curator was called upon to assist in the routine work of the Assistant Secretary's ^[[office]]. For this reason, and also because a considerable part of the time the Chief Taxidermist was occupied by special work, outside of his regular duties, the progress made in the department during
